Was this a good book? Yes. Is it worth all the hype? No.
Evelyn is a powerful woman and I absolutely adore her. Celia on the other hand is toxic as toxic can be and controles Evelyns life even when she’s not there. Evelyn deserved better.
Harry was an absolute sweetheart. Truly the highlight of this book.
The plot twist I did noooot see coming. Great way to shock the reader and it pulled the whole thing together. Evelyns motivation for asking Monique to write her memoirs, why she always told Monique she’d hate her. It’s cruel tho, what she did and having Monique sit through her whole story.
Her suicide was tragic but so very in character. I would have loved seeing more of Monique here. She went home knowing what Evelyn was about to do. She must be torn by guilt?
But yes. I enjoyed this book, not as much as others but still enjoyed it. But I do not think it is worth the massive hype it got.
